A custom-built Magento 2 / Adobe Commerce extension that automatically extracts, models, and delivers your store data into Power BI with prebuilt sales, inventory, and customer dashboards. Built, installed, and supported by ECOSIRE on your own Magento instance. One-time license from $799.00 USD for Magento 2 / Adobe Commerce (build-to-order) — includes 12 months of updates and support.

A custom-built Magento 2 / Adobe Commerce extension that automatically extracts, models, and delivers your store data into Power BI with prebuilt sales, inventory, and customer dashboards. Built, installed, and supported by ECOSIRE on your own Magento instance.
अभी कोई भुगतान नहीं। यह हमारी टीम को एक कोटेशन अनुरोध भेजता है — हम कीमत और अगले चरणों के साथ ईमेल द्वारा संपर्क करेंगे।
The Power BI Connector for Magento is a build-to-order Magento 2 / Adobe Commerce extension that turns your storefront into a governed data source for Microsoft Power BI. There is no instant Marketplace download — ECOSIRE builds, installs, and supports the module on your own Magento install, then delivers a .pbix template wired to your data so your finance and BI teams stop hand-exporting CSVs.
Custom Magento 2 module under app/code/Ecosire/PowerBiConnector with di.xml, service contracts, and admin ACL — no core hacks
Automated ETL: incremental extraction of orders, order items, customers, products, and MSI inventory into BI-flattened datasets
Read-only REST/OData endpoint Power BI consumes via the Web/OData connector with OAuth2 bearer tokens
Prebuilt .pbix dashboards for sales performance, inventory, and customer cohorts delivered with your install
Power BI star-schema data model templates (date, product, customer, store dimensions) you can extend in Power BI Desktop
Scheduled refresh driven by Magento cron with per-entity high-water-mark tracking (changed rows only)
Technically, the connector ships as a module under app/code/Ecosire/PowerBiConnector with di.xml virtual types defining each extract, service contracts (Api/ interfaces + Model/ implementations) exposing curated datasets, and a read-optimized REST/OData endpoint Power BI consumes via Web/OData connectors using OAuth2 bearer tokens scoped by admin ACL. We model directly off the catalog, sales_order, sales_order_item, customer_entity, and inventory (MSI inventory_source_item) tables, exposing flattened, BI-friendly views rather than raw EAV — so Power BI doesn't choke on attribute joins.
Incremental extraction runs on Magento cron (configurable groups), tracking high-water marks per entity so each refresh pulls only changed rows. Observers on events like sales_order_save_after can optionally flag near-real-time deltas. For multi-store and multi-website setups, data is tagged by store_id / website_id so the prebuilt Power BI data model consolidates every storefront into one report — with star-schema templates (date, product, customer, store dimensions) you can extend.
Works on Magento Open Source and Adobe Commerce (on-prem or cloud). We honor your existing GraphQL/REST surface and never bypass service contracts or write raw SQL into core tables. You own the code, the dashboards, and the data. Pricing is a one-time build fee; scope, custom KPIs, and refresh cadence are confirmed in a short discovery call before we start.
Standardizes all cross-system reporting in Power BI and needs Magento data in the same governed model as ERP, CRM, and finance — without analysts re-exporting CSVs every week.
Wants store data exposed cleanly through service contracts and a maintainable module under app/code, not brittle direct-DB queries or a black-box SaaS scraper.
Needs sales, refund, and inventory KPIs that reconcile to accounting, consolidated across multiple stores and websites, refreshed on a reliable schedule.
Buy the license on ecosire.com and download the Power BI Connector for Magento module ZIP from your account dashboard.
Extract the ZIP into your Odoo custom addons folder on the server (or upload via Apps > Install from file on Odoo.sh / runbot).
Activate Developer Mode, open Apps, click Update Apps List, search for Power BI Connector for Magento, and press Install.
Open the new menu, paste your ECOSIRE license key, connect any external credentials (Shopify, Amazon, Stripe, etc.), and save.
Run the built-in connection test, sync your first 10 records, and schedule the recurring cron. Contact support if anything fails.
| Criterion | ECOSIRE | Custom Build | Competitor | Odoo Native |
|---|---|---|---|---|
| Prebuilt Power BI dashboards (.pbix) included | ||||
| Native Magento module (di.xml, service contracts, ACL) — no core hacks | ||||
| Incremental cron-based extraction (changed rows only) | ||||
| Multi-store / multi-website consolidation out of the box | ||||
| Tailored to your exact KPIs and data model | ||||
| Installed and supported on your instance by the vendor | ||||
| Instant self-service download / trial | ||||
| You own the source code |
No — this is build-to-order, not a Marketplace download. After a short discovery call to confirm your data scope, KPIs, and refresh cadence, typical delivery is around 2-4 weeks depending on the number of custom datasets, multi-store complexity, and your environment access. We install and validate on staging before production, and the timeline is confirmed in writing before work begins.
Yes. Because ECOSIRE builds and installs the module on your own Magento instance, we include a defined post-launch support window for bug fixes and compatibility with Magento patch releases. Because you own the code, you can also maintain it yourself or extend the dashboards in Power BI Desktop. Longer-term maintenance and Magento/Adobe Commerce major-version upgrade support are available as a separate agreement.
Yes. The module is built against standard Magento 2 framework APIs — service contracts, di.xml, cron, observers, and ACL — so it runs on Magento Open Source and Adobe Commerce, on-prem or cloud. Adobe Commerce B2B tables and shared catalog data can be included in scope if you use them.
Extraction runs on Magento cron against read-optimized, flattened datasets exposed through service contracts — not heavy live queries on the storefront request path. We track high-water marks per entity so each refresh pulls only changed rows, and we never write raw SQL into core tables or bypass Magento's data layer.
The module exposes a secured read-only REST/OData endpoint that Power BI consumes via its native Web/OData connector using OAuth2 bearer tokens scoped by admin ACL. We deliver a .pbix template already wired to your model and help configure the Power BI gateway and scheduled refresh so dashboards stay current automatically.
Yes. Every dataset is tagged by store_id and website_id, and the prebuilt star-schema model includes a store dimension. This lets you view each storefront separately or roll everything up into a single consolidated sales, inventory, and customer report.
A custom-built Magento 2 / Adobe Commerce extension that automatically extracts, models, and delivers your store data into Power BI with prebuilt sales, inventory, and customer dashboards. Built, installed, and supported by ECOSIRE on your own Magento instance.